HOW LONG DO WE ITERATE??? SURELY WE DONT JUST GO FOREVER
Well, no. A good rule of thumb, in my opinion, is:
(

* Core, experience-defining features: iterate as many times as you can, as long as you can. Stop when itâs ship time.
* Primary supporting features: 3 iterations after first implementation
* Secondary features: 2 iterations
* Tertiary features: implement, then iterate once.

* Never: throw something in without time planned to make an iteration on it. By which I donât just mean balancing! I mean adjustments to the behaviors of the system, trying a new animation set, implementing a new resource meter, etc. Iterations probably take some code/anim/vfx.
